Overview of Valuables Wall Safes

Valuables wall safes are specialized storage solutions designed to provide a discreet and secure place for protecting important items such as documents, jewelry, cash, and other valuables. By being installed within the walls of a home or office, these safes offer a space-saving option that keeps valuables hidden from view, deterring potential theft while still being conveniently accessible to the owner. The integration of wall safes into the overall design of a room allows for seamless security without compromising aesthetic appeal.

One of the primary advantages of wall safes is their robust construction and security features. Many modern wall safes come equipped with advanced locking mechanisms, including electronic keypads, biometric fingerprint scanners, or traditional keyed locks. This ensures that only authorized users have access to the contents stored inside. Additionally, many models are built to resist tampering, drilling, and fire, providing an added layer of protection against various threats.

Installation is a crucial aspect of utilizing a wall safe effectively. It is designed to be fitted between the wall studs, making it important to choose the right location for accessibility and concealment. Proper installation can enhance the overall security provided by the safe, and many manufacturers offer detailed guidelines or professional installation services to ensure optimal setup. As a result, users can feel more confident that their valuables are secured in a location that is not easily discoverable.

Types of Valuables Wall Safes

When considering a valuables wall safe, it’s essential to understand the various types available in the market. Each type offers unique features catering to diverse security needs and preferences. The most common types include key-operated safes, combination lock safes, electronic keypad safes, and biometric safes.

Key-operated safes are some of the oldest designs, providing straightforward access through a traditional key system. These safes are usually less expensive, but they can be vulnerable if someone obtains a copy of the key. Combination lock safes serve as a more secure alternative, relying on a numeric code that must be correctly input for access. This type offers a greater level of security than a simple key and ensures that only those who know the combination can open it.

Electronic keypad safes have become increasingly popular due to their convenience and enhanced security. Users input a code on a keypad, often programmable, which allows for quick access without the need for physical keys. Lastly, biometric safes are on the cutting edge of security technology, using fingerprints or other physical traits for access. These are ideal for those looking for a balance of modern technology and personalized security.

Installation Tips for Your Wall Safe

Successfully installing a wall safe is essential for maximizing its security and functionality. Proper installation involves locating the safe in a location that is not only secure but also discreet. Ideally, this means placing the safe between wall studs to provide stability and ensure it is securely anchored. Before installation, use a stud finder to locate the studs and determine the optimal location.

Once you’ve chosen the spot, follow the manufacturer’s guidelines for mounting the safe. Most wall safes require standard tools like a drill, screwdriver, and level to ensure proper installation. If you are not comfortable with installation, consider hiring a professional to ensure the safe is mounted securely and effectively, minimizing the risk of it being easily removed during a break-in.

After installation, remember to test the safe’s locking mechanisms multiple times to ensure they work correctly. Additionally, consider the safe’s accessibility in relation to your living space. The safe should be easy to access for you but challenging for unauthorized individuals to find, striking a balance between convenience and security.

Regular Maintenance of Your Valuables Wall Safe

Maintaining your valuables wall safe is vital for ensuring that it continues to function effectively over the years. Regular inspections are essential; take the time to examine the locking mechanisms, hinges, and body for any signs of wear or damage. This proactive approach will help you identify potential issues before they become significant problems.

Cleaning your safe periodically is also recommended. Dust, moisture, and debris can collect over time, compromising security and functionality. Use a soft, dry cloth to wipe down the exterior, taking care to avoid harsh chemicals that could damage the finish. Pay attention to the interior as well; a clean space will help you locate your valuables swiftly and keep them secure.

Finally, consider updating your access codes regularly and changing the batteries in electronic safes as needed to prevent lockouts or malfunctions. Many manufacturers recommend changing codes every few months, especially if you have shared the code with others. By prioritizing regular maintenance, you ensure that your valuables wall safe remains a reliable safeguard for your precious items.

How do I install a wall safe?

Installing a wall safe typically involves selecting an appropriate location within your wall that is both discreet and accessible. You may want to locate the safe between studs for optimal support. Before installation, be sure to use a stud finder to avoid electrical wiring or plumbing that could be damaged during the process. Mark your desired position and measure carefully to ensure a proper fit.

Once you’ve determined the ideal location, carefully cut out a hole in the drywall, following the safe’s measurements. Slide the safe into the opening and secure it using the appropriate anchor bolts or screws supplied by the manufacturer. Always double-check the manufacturer’s instructions for specific mounting guidelines to ensure your safe is correctly installed and remains functional.

How secure is a wall safe compared to a traditional safe?

Wall safes offer a unique advantage in terms of space-saving and discreetness, but their security can vary compared to traditional freestanding safes. Generally, wall safes can be more vulnerable to certain types of attacks since they are installed within the wall, making them potentially easier to access without proper reinforcement. However, many modern wall safes come equipped with robust locking mechanisms that provide substantial security against theft.

On the other hand, traditional safes often come with higher security levels due to their heavier construction, immobility, and ability to withstand physical attacks like drilling or prying. When assessing security, consider your individual needs and the type of threats you may face. Opt for a wall safe that utilizes advanced locking technology and durable construction materials to ensure that you receive as much protection as possible.
